Abstract
Nonmagnetic mutants of Magnetospirillum magneticum AMB-1 were recovered fol lowing mini-Tn5 transposon mutagenesis. Transconjugants with kanamycin resi stance were obtained at a frequency of 2.7 x 10(-7) per recipient. Of 3327 transconjugants, 62 were defective for bacterial magnetic particle (BMP) sy nthesis. The frequency of independent transposition events for nonmagnetic mutants was about 1.4% in transconjugants. Further analysis of DNA sequence s flanking transposon by inverted polymerase chain reaction allowed isolati on of at least 10 genes or DNA sequences involved in BMP synthesis in M. ma gneticum AMB-1.
